Santi Alleruzzo's First Solo Show at SpazioA in Pistoia

exhibition · 2026-05-05

Giuseppe Alleruzzo, director of SpazioA gallery in Pistoia, presents the first solo exhibition dedicated to his father, artist Santi Alleruzzo (Messina, 1929 – Villa San Giovanni, 2006). Curated by Davide Ferri, the show titled 'Tutta la vita' marks the tenth anniversary of the artist's death. It features a selection of small and medium-sized paintings and panels from his mature period, mostly created between the 1970s and 1980s. The works, the result of over a year of archival research, highlight Alleruzzo's deep connection to the landscape of the Strait of Messina, from which he never strayed. His style is described as a cultured, updated figuration that is prudent, never overly lyrical, composedly visionary, and at times close to abstraction. The exhibition opens on Friday, June 10, 2016, and runs until July 29, 2016, at Via Amati 13, Pistoia.
